The recall in 05 was for the non ES where they had a smaller diameter ring gear on them. They obviously experienced breakage problems and had all non ES equipped with the bigger ones on the ES. Problem was and as I found out the hard way the bigger ring gears were a problem to and they broke and caused damge to the sled and myself. This has happen to more then me regardless of what your dealer may tell you. You must get a new ring gear on ALL Machs and Gades or chance this happenning and you dont want to see the results

I just called my dealer, thanks guys. He said same thing, parts are not in yet. I do not have electric start. How does the ring gear come off should I decide to remove it? I have not looked at the clutch yet. From the pic above it looks like it's just bolted in place.
I just called my dealer, thanks guys. He said same thing, parts are not in yet. I do not have electric start. How does the ring gear come off should I decide to remove it? I have not looked at the clutch yet. From the pic above it looks like it's just bolted in place.
To take the ring gear off is just undoing the torque screws on the back. They should be lock-tited in so it will be a bit of work but not to hard. The recall for all Machs and Gades said not to drive your sled or if you do drive it remove the ring gear so do yourself a favour and remove it if you think you are going to ride it. It is not worth the consequneces.
